Vintage collectible folk art diamond willow walking stick/cane from the early 1900s still in very good shape. Diamond willow sticks are found from Canada to the gulf. The diamond pattern is caused by a fungus that attacks a new bud and kills it. The fungus follows rivers and watersheds. The fungus kills the potential new branch but not the willow tree itself.
